Jennie Forbes Cottage
87 Nile St, Stratford, ON, N5A4C7
Tel:519-273-7818

 

The JENNIE FORBES COTTAGE is a Regency style cottage buit in 1857, and has been recently updated to better serve our guests.  Each of the four rooms has an ensuite bath, with three first floor rooms; the Scotsman Twin/King, the Queen and the French Twin.  The Tuscany Suite is in the upstairs loft.

The home is located in the Historic City Center within easy walking distance to all events, shopping, fine dining and theatres.

The Jennie Forbes Cottage is a special place.   Built in 1857, it is one of a handful of original Stratford buildings still standing today.  Architecturally, it is a Regency-style cottage with a ground floor layout, wide centre hallway, 12' ceilings and gorgeous six-over-six 8' windows.  The wood trim and plank floor-boards are constructed of original pine and glow with a beautiful pumpkin coloured patina.

The Jennie Forbes Cottage is named after a young lady who resided here during the mid-1800s.  Her mother and father doweried the house to her when she married in 1874.  On-site is an interesting historical scrapbook which was prepared by a local archivist.

The Jennie Forbes Cottage has operated as a bed and breakfast since 1996.  The Cottage is beautifully decorated and offers four guestrooms, all with ensuite bathrooms, as well as a comfortable guest parlor, dining room and front veranda.

The Jennie Forbes Cottage is situated right in the heart of the city, within easy walking distance to the theatres, restaurants and shops.  The Bed and Breakfast boasts on-site parking and guests are encouraged to park here and walk.
